Confrontation between protesters and other citizens escalates

Photo: Poli Nacheva, BNR

A driver tried to pass through a key junction in Sofia blocked by protesters during last night’s rally, the Sofia Department of the Bulgarian Ministry of Interior announced at a briefing. A nineteen-year-old girl was slightly wounded in the accident. Confrontation between protesters who block junctions in rush hours and other citizens has escalated in the recent days, the head of the Security Police Radoslav Stoynev announced. The Bulgarian Police prevented clashes between drivers and protesters. The Sofia Department of the Bulgarian Ministry of Interior calls on both sides to show mutual understanding.
